データベーススペシャリスト試験とは?

データベーススペシャリスト試験は、情報処理技術者試験の一つで、データベースに関する高度な知識と技術を問う国家資格です。

データベース設計や運用、セキュリティ、パフォーマンスチューニングに関する幅広い知識を有していることを証明する資格であり、データベース管理者やシステムエンジニア、ITコンサルタントなどを目指す方にとって大きなメリットがあります。


試験概要

データベーススペシャリスト試験は、以下の形式で実施されます。

区分試験内容時間形式
午前IIT全般に関する基礎的な知識を問う問題(共通試験)50分多肢選択式
午前IIデータベースに特化した知識を問う問題40分多肢選択式
午後Iデータベース設計・運用に関する事例問題90分記述式
午後II応用的な問題や、提案力・分析力を問う長文の事例問題120分記述式

試験は筆記により秋期(10月)の年1回実施予定です!


出題範囲

データベーススペシャリスト試験の主な出題範囲は以下の通りです:

1. データベース設計

  • 正規化(第一~第三正規形)
  • データモデリング
  • エンティティ・リレーションシップ図(ER図)

2. SQLとデータ操作

  • 基本的なSQL文(SELECT、INSERT、UPDATE、DELETE)
  • 高度なSQL(ウィンドウ関数、サブクエリ、結合)
  • トランザクション管理

3. データベース管理

  • バックアップとリカバリ
  • ユーザー権限管理
  • ログ管理とアーカイブ

4. パフォーマンスチューニング

  • インデックスの最適化
  • クエリの最適化
  • キャッシュ利用

5. セキュリティ

  • 暗号化と認証
  • ロールベースアクセス制御(RBAC)
  • SQLインジェクション対策

6. 最新技術

  • クラウドデータベース
  • 分散データベース(NoSQL、NewSQL)
  • ビッグデータ分析とデータウェアハウス

合格率

データベーススペシャリスト試験の合格率は例年 10%~15% と非常に低く、難易度の高い試験です。

そのため、事前の徹底した学習と問題演習が求められます。


データベーススペシャリスト試験を取得するメリット

データベーススペシャリスト試験を取得することで得られるメリットは多岐にわたります。以下に、より具体的に解説します。

1. 専門性の証明

  • データベーススペシャリスト試験は、高度な情報処理技術者試験の中でも特に専門性が求められる資格です。取得することで、データベース設計・運用・管理における知識と技術力を証明できます。
  • システムエンジニア(SE)やデータベース管理者(DBA)、ITコンサルタントとしての信頼性が向上し、プロジェクトで重要な役割を担うことができます。

2. キャリアアップと昇給のチャンス

  • データベースは、企業の情報資産を管理する重要な基盤であり、データベースに精通した人材は需要が高いです。
  • 資格保有者は、昇進や新たなプロジェクトのリーダーとして指名される機会が増えます。また、資格手当が支給される企業もあるため、収入面でのメリットも期待できます。

3. 転職や就職活動での優位性

  • ITエンジニアとしての転職市場において、データベーススペシャリスト資格は他の応募者と差別化できるポイントです。特に、データベース管理やビッグデータ分析を行う企業での採用に有利です。
  • クラウドデータベースやビッグデータ技術の普及に伴い、データベースに関する専門的なスキルを持つ人材の価値はますます高まっています。

4. 幅広い知識の習得

学習を通じて、現場で応用可能な幅広いスキルを習得できます。

データベーススペシャリスト試験では、データベース設計・運用の基本に加え、パフォーマンスチューニングやセキュリティ、最新技術(クラウドやNoSQLなど)も問われます。


学習のポイント

データベーススペシャリスト試験は難易度が高く、計画的な学習が合格の鍵となります。以下に、各段階での学習ポイントを詳しく解説します。

1. 午前試験の対策

  • 午前Iでは、IT全般の基礎知識が問われます。ITパスポートや基本情報技術者試験の範囲に近い内容も含まれるため、これらの試験対策で基礎を固めておくことが重要です。
  • 午前IIはデータベースに特化した内容で、過去問を徹底的に解くことで効率よく対策できます。頻出分野としては、以下の内容があります:
    • 正規化(第一~第三正規形)
    • SQLの基礎(SELECT、JOIN、GROUP BY)
    • インデックスやトランザクションの基礎知識

おすすめ対策:

  • 過去5年分の午前I・II問題を繰り返し解く。
  • 分からない問題は解説を読んで理解し、関連知識を補う。

2. 午後I試験の対策

  • 午後Iは、与えられた事例をもとに解答を記述する問題です。設問形式に慣れるため、過去問を繰り返し解き、解答の書き方を学ぶことが重要です。
  • 設問は、実務経験がある人にとって親しみやすい内容が多いですが、業務経験がない場合でも過去問を通じてパターンを学ぶことで対応できます。

おすすめ分野:

  • データモデリング(ER図の作成)
  • 正規化の手順とその理由
  • SQLを用いたデータ抽出や更新

ポイント:

  • 記述問題は、解答において「具体例」や「理由」を明確に記述することで得点を稼げます。
  • 時間配分を意識し、途中で問題を解き切れない事態を避けるための練習が必要です。

3. 午後II試験の対策

  • 午後IIでは長文問題が出題され、データベースシステムの設計や運用に関する深い理解が求められます。
  • 問題文が長いため、素早く内容を読み取る読解力も重要です。

おすすめの学習法:

  • 過去問を解く際に、まずは問題文の構造を理解する練習をする。
  • 回答例を読み込み、得点につながる記述の仕方を学ぶ。
  • 設計問題では、具体的な要件をどのようにデータベース構造やSQLで解決するかを考える力を養う。

4. 実務との関連付け

  • 実務でデータベースを扱っている場合、日々の業務で学んだ内容を試験に応用できます。逆に、試験対策で学んだ知識を業務で試すことで理解を深められます。

5. スケジュールの立て方

  • 試験日から逆算して学習スケジュールを立てます。
    1. 3~6か月前: 午前I・IIの基礎知識を固め、過去問演習を開始。
    2. 1~3か月前: 午後I・IIの記述対策を本格的に開始。
    3. 直前1か月: 苦手分野の復習と模擬試験を行い、試験本番に備える。

効率的な学習のためのツールと教材

推奨オンラインリソース

  • IPA公式サイト: 過去問や試験の詳細情報を確認可能
  • Udemy: SQLやデータベース設計の講座

まとめ

データベーススペシャリスト試験は難易度が高い分、取得した際のメリットも大きい資格です。

これからのIT業界で活躍するために、資格取得を目指してぜひ挑戦してみてください!

上部へスクロール